Rinna, of Hebrew origin, carries the meaning of 'peace' and serves as a short form of Irene, which also signifies peace. It is also linked to the French form of Renata, meaning 'reborn' or 'pure,' and is associated with a 'song of joy.' The name evokes serenity, renewal, and happiness, making it a gentle and uplifting choice.
